Book excerpt: Married To My Sword, is a comprehensive account of a family that struggled, triumphed, and overcome so many obstacles in the founding of this great country we call, the United States of America, it will bring to life the family formation, the importance of the planters, (the owners of the large plantations of the time), the relationships of signers of the Declaration of Independence, and the forming, undoing, and reforming of our great Constitution and Amendments. It is not a dry, or boring, account of history, but a warm, exciting, sexy, funny, and shocking, account of our history, told through letters, accounts, and family folklore. You will walk with me, through the pages of history, recalling memories and tales, you will visit homes that are now historical sites, many of which you can tour for yourself. There are births, deaths, marriages, family highs and lows, you will see for the first time the financial burdens the young founders and early planters faced, they took on financing the Revolutionary War, for there were no Government budgets, no wartime budgets, mainly because there were no taxes collected for our flowering country. I have accounted for the seven tea parties, that took place, one of them carried out by very brave and determined women, so thorough that they also dumped all the tea that was being illegally sold in shops along the water front. This book deals with some dark slavery, including the White, Chinese, and Irish people that were slaves. It deals with the, never talked about, education of Black Slaves on the plantation. The gardens and farm animals the slaves could own, trade, and eat. Often plantation children traded chicks and ducklings with the slave children, allowing "new" blood in thier breeding programs, like an early 4-H program if you wish. Light Horse Harry Lee had to use his own riches to finance uniforms, weapons, horses, and food for his some 350 troops, like so many other planters and officers, did at the time, the sacrifice was great for the plantation owners, it tells of the struggle on the home front how they stored caches of food, arms, and survival needs for the owners and the slaves. The extent they went to, to protect their homes, and properties, it also tells of the input of information owners gained from their slaves, and how the slaves voluntarily helped at this time of need, and survival. Book excerpt: "I believe few Officers either in America or Europe are held in so high a point of estimation as you are..." --Gen. Nathanael Greene to "Light Horse" Harry Lee January 27, 1782 The sentiment above, expressed by General Nathanael Greene, an officer whose military contributions to American independence are second only to General George Washington, captures the view of most Americans in 1782 regarding Light Horse Harry Lee. In early 1782, twenty-six year old Lieutenant Colonel Lee commanded a legion of mounted and dismounted dragoons that had just completed a spectacular year of military service in the South. Lee's efforts in 1781, in conjunction with General Greene and the American southern army, resulted in the British loss of most of South Carolina and Georgia. Over the course of 1781, Lee and his legion, often detached from Greene's army, helped screen Greene's desperate retreat to Virginia and then, a few weeks later, captured or destroyed numerous enemy outposts and detachments in South Carolina and Georgia. Lee and his legion played a crucial role in the bloody battles of Guilford Courthouse and Eutaw Springs and the sieges of Augusta and Ninety-Six. The extraordinary service of Lee and his men in 1781 capped what had already been five years of distinguished military service for Lee. He had reported to General Washington's army as a twenty year old cavalry captain in 1777 and quickly earned a reputation as a bold commander. Lee's daring exploits at Valley Forge, Powles Hook and Springfield, like his extraordinary service in the south, are all chronicled within this book. Readers will undoubtedly conclude that Lee made the right decision when he declined General Washington's invitation in 1778 to join his staff as an aide-de-camp with the assertion that, "I am wedded to my sword." Illustrations, maps, a bibliography and an index to names, places and subjects enhance the text.

There has been a great change in the last twenty years to actor auditions, which now require the demonstration of enormous flexibility. The actor is often expected to show more range than ever before, and often several shorter audition speeches are asked for instead of one or two longer ones. To stay at the top of his or her game, the Shakespearean actor needs more knowledge of what makes the play tick, especially since the early plays demand a different style from the later ones. Each genre (comedy, history, tragedy) has different requirements. No current monologue book deals directly with the bulk of these concerns. One More unto the Speech, Dear Friends now fills that gap. This three volume set will help actors discover the extra details of humanity that the original folio texts automatically offer. Of Shakespeare's 37 plays, only Pericles is not included. In the trilogy of books there are over 900 separate audition possibilities. This represents about 600 more monologues than are available in any other series. There are four parts to each speech: * A background giving context and approximate timing; * A modern text version; * The original folio version; * Commentary to explain the differences between the two texts including full discussion of the devices peculiar to that speech's genre, the age and gender of the character, and more.

This book is a great, and sometimes harrowing read." —Richard Brookhiser, senior editor at National Review and author of Founding Father: Rediscovering George Washington Who was "Light-Horse Harry" Lee? Gallant Revolutionary War hero. Quintessential Virginia cavalryman. George Washington’s trusted subordinate and immortal eulogist. Robert E. Lee’s beloved father. Founding father who shepherded the Constitution through the Virginia Ratifying Convention. But Light-Horse Harry Lee was also a con man. A beachcomber. Imprisoned for debt. Caught up in sordid squabbles over squalid land deals. Maimed for life by an angry political mob. Light-Horse Harry Lee’s life was tragic, glorious, and dramatic, but perhaps because of its sad, ignominious conclusion historians have rarely given him his due—until now. Now historian Ryan Cole presents this soldier and statesman of the founding generation with all the vim and vigor that typified Lee himself. Scouring hundreds of contemporary documents and reading his way into Lee’s life, political philosophy, and character, Cole gives us the most intimate picture to date of this greatly awed but hugely talented man whose influence has reverberated from the founding of the United States to the present day.
